ZoomCare was subpoenaed for medical records by the Federal Bureau of Investigation in mid 2017. [26] The company also settled with Oregon insurance officials over a financial statement discrepancy in 2017. [27] In October, Endeavour decided to invest $24 million in ZoomCare, after settling a dispute out of court.

Oscar Health, Inc. is an American health insurance company, founded in 2012 by Joshua Kushner, Kevin Nazemi and Mario Schlosser, and is headquartered in New York City. [2] [3] The company focuses on the health insurance industry through telemedicine, healthcare focused technological interfaces, and transparent claims pricing systems which would make it easier for patients to navigate.
